## Building Access — Spares Room (Hullbrook Annex)

Contractors: the spare hardware room is down the east corridor on the ground floor, third door on the left. Sign in at the front desk first and grab a visitor lanyard. Anything you take out, jot it in the blue logbook — yes, even the little stuff. The door self-locks, so don't wedge it. To get in, punch in the code below.

staff pass of hagug-taguf = bdg-HJ-9

- [ ] Partner SFTP drop (Quillbarrow feed): once the signing ceremony wraps, push the new public key bundle to the Quillbarrow drop folder so their nightly sync doesn't choke. Don't overwrite the old bundle — rename it with a date suffix first. If the drop host rejects you, you'll need the recovery passphrase for the transfer keyring, which is noted just below.

strongbox words: oliael-gilax-lamael

Subject: Memtrace cut-over complete

Team,

Cut-over to Memtrace v2 for GPU memory profiling finished last night. Old v1 agents are disabled; any tickets referencing v1 dashboards should be closed as resolved-by-migration. Sampling overhead is now under 2% and allocation traces include kernel names. Known gap: profiles older than 30 days were not migrated. Point customers at the v2 docs for setup questions. For reference when troubleshooting, the agent now runs with the following configuration.

settings of bagaf-bawip:
[aldax]
port = 5000
region = south-4
host = aldax.brasklabs.corp
team = brivan
timeout_ms = 2000
retries = 2

Load test scheduled against the Pinwheel checkout flow, staging only. Traffic generator: Stampede, ramping to 2,000 rps over 30 minutes. Expect elevated 429s and synthetic payment tokens; fraud rules are disabled for the test tenant. No production data involved. WAF exemptions expire at test end. Security review sign-off required before the next run. Scope, schedule, and exemption details are on the page below.

runbook for tagug-hafog: https://jira.lumiclabs.internal/projects/pages/pages/9773c0d8